The right time to repot juniper bonsai

Juniper bonsai prefers a warm environment and is not cold-resistant. The best time to repot is in spring, when the temperature is stable at around 20 degrees. Juniper bonsai has the strongest vitality and a relatively high success rate.

Preparations for repotting juniper bonsai

Before repotting the juniper bonsai, you need to prepare suitable flower pots and soil. The replacement pot should be slightly larger than the previous one. When choosing the soil, you should choose soil with sufficient nutrients and good drainage. This way, it will not easily accumulate water, which is conducive to the growth of the juniper.

Methods and key points for repotting juniper bonsai

1. Repotting method: When repotting the juniper bonsai, you need to trim off the rotten and old roots, place them in a well-ventilated place to dry, and then plant them in the prepared potting soil in a semi-shaded and well-ventilated place. Under normal circumstances, it is repotted every 2-3 years.

2. Temperature: The maintenance temperature requirement of Juniper bonsai is not high. It can grow normally above 15 degrees. However, it is not resistant to low temperature weather. The temperature is lower in winter. Therefore, it should be moved indoors before winter to avoid wintering in the open.

3. Watering: Juniper bonsai needs to grow in moist soil. It can be watered thoroughly once after repotting, but because it is not resistant to waterlogging, make sure there is no water accumulation in the soil every time you water it. If the temperature exceeds 30 degrees, you also need to water the crown of the plant to keep it moist.

4. Fertilization: After repotting the juniper bonsai, no fertilizer is needed, but it consumes a lot of nutrients during the growth period. Apply thin fertilizer once half a month or a month. You can choose farmyard manure, fermented manure, or compound fertilizer with comprehensive nutrients.
